Vlado Ilievski returns to Union Olimpija
Slovenian champion Union Olimpija Ljubljana has signed former playmaker Vlado Ilievski for the next two seasons. Ilievski (188, 28) is an established Euroleague veteran, who brings plenty of experience to the club's young backcourt. He previously played for Olimpija between 2001 and 2003, helping the team win the Adriatic League, Slovenian League and two Slovenian Cups. He arrives from Montepaschi Siena, with whom he reached the Euroleague Basketball Final Four and won the Italian championship last season. He averaged 7.4 points, 1.7 assists and 1.3 steals in 24 Euroleague games as the team’s first guard off the bench. He was worth 8.7 points, 1.8 assists and 1.4 steals in the Italian League. A seasoned veteran, Ilievski has already appeared in 110 Euroleague Basketball games and enters the season tied fro 20th all-time with 144 career steals. He has previously played for Virtus Bologna and Lottomatica Roma in Italy, FC Barcelona in Spain and Partizan in Serbia. He helped Barcelona to win the Spanish League title in 2004 and. Ilievski is also a regular member of the FYROM national team.
